THE EFFECTIVENESS OF THE AUTONOMOUS DIGITAL SEISMIC STATION

Abstract

The article is based on the results of scientific research on the creation of a 3-channel autonomous digital seismic station. The station is launched using a GPS navigator, recording seismic signals in an open channel, with different amplification, with a sampling step of 8 to 50 milliseconds, continuous recording for 20 days or more. The paper develops the technical characteristics of ATSSS, creates the block diagrams and shows the algorithms of its performance. A sample of the seismic station has been elaborated, which shows the problems to be solved by the areas in which the station can be applied. The small size and weight of the seismic station reduce logistics (field work) costs, i.e., field work is several times cheaper, and a sufficiently large memory capacity, ease of use and excellent quality of digital recording of seismic events create conditions for large-scale use of the station.
